    No anti's about right, although i'd estimate it at around 850e with the 2 raptors and 7900GTX. That's all somebody would offer on adverts, and thats really what the estimates in this thread are for. There have been computers twice the spec of mine that have gone for about 1000e. Plus even if I can get it up to 3Ghz and DDR500+ on the ram, people don't really take OC'in into consideration when buying.
